Trzeba przekonwertować GIF obrazek, aby PDF pliku programowo? Dzięki Aspose.Words for Node.js via .NET każdy programista może łatwo przekształcić GIF w PDF pomocą zaledwie kilku linii JavaScript kodu.
Nowoczesne przetwarzanie obrazów JavaScript API tworzy PDF z GIF z dużą prędkością. Przetestuj jakość GIF na PDF bezpośrednio w przeglądarce. Potężna JavaScript umożliwia konwersję GIF do wielu popularnych formatów dokumentów.
Poniższy przykład pokazuje, jak przekonwertować GIF na PDF w JavaScript.
Wykonaj trzy proste kroki, aby zamienić GIF obraz na PDF formacie. Odczytaj GIF z dysku lokalnego, a następnie po prostu zapisz go jako PDF, określając wymagany format dokumentu przez rozszerzenie PDF Dla obu GIF czytania i PDF pisaniu można używać w pełni kwalifikowanych nazw plików. PDF będzie identyczna z oryginalnym GIF.
npm install @aspose/words
Kopiuj
const aw = require('@aspose/words');
var doc = new aw.Document()
var builder = new aw.DocumentBuilder(doc)
builder.insertImage("Input.gif")
doc.save("Output.pdf")
const aw = require('@aspose/words');
var doc = new aw.Document("Input.gif")
doc.save("Output.pdf")
const aw = require('@aspose/words');
var doc = new aw.Document("Input.gif")
for (var page = 0; page < doc.pageCount; page++) {
var extractedPage = doc.extractPages(page, 1);
extractedPage.save(`Output_${page + 1}.pdf`);
}
const aw = require('@aspose/words');
var doc = new aw.Document()
var builder = new aw.DocumentBuilder(doc)
builder.insertImage("Input.gif")
doc.save("Output.pdf")
const aw = require('@aspose/words');
var doc = new aw.Document()
var builder = new aw.DocumentBuilder(doc)
shape = builder.insertImage("Input.gif")
shape.getShapeRenderer().save("Output.pdf", new aw.Saving.ImageSaveOptions(aw.SaveFormat.pdf))
We host our Node.js via .Net packages in NPM repositories. Please follow the step-by-step instructions on how to install "Aspose.Words for Node.js via .NET" to your developer environment.
This package is compatible with Node.js 14.17.0 or higher.
Możesz przekonwertować GIF na wiele innych formatów plików: